In response to escalating maritime security concerns, the ICC International Maritime Bureau (IMB) has released its Piracy Report for January-September 2023. The report underscores growing apprehensions surrounding incidents in the Gulf of Guinea, the Singapore Straits, and the Callao anchorage in Peru.

Security Challenges & Urgent Measures

The IMB Piracy Report for Jan-Sep 2023 underscores rising security threats in vital maritime zones. In the Gulf of Guinea, incidents include a surge in armed robberies, piracy, kidnapping, and violence. The Singapore Straits and Callao Anchorage note boarding, theft, and hostage-taking, with a concerning uptick in armed occurrences at Callao.
